Entry Level Underwriter Salary in South Dakota

How much does an Entry Level Underwriter make in South Dakota?

As of August 01, 2026, the average salary for an Entry Level Underwriter in South Dakota is $53,872 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$26.

However, an Entry Level Underwriter's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$64,304
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$47,165 to $59,333
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$41,059

Entry Level Underwriter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Entry Level Underwriter roles, the industry you choose can affect earning potential by as much as 100%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the Insurance and Financial Services sectors offer the strongest compensation, at 50% above the average. In contrast, Entry Level Underwriter positions in Retail & Wholesale or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it typically offer lower base pay, as these industries often view Entry Level Underwriter as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
